Abstract (en)
[origin: DE19817948A1] 141 specified nucleic acid (cDNA) sequences (A), fully defined in the specification, that are highly expressed in uterine tumor tissue, are new. Independent claims are also included for the following: (a) a subset (A') of 126 (A) that encode at least part of a gene product, the allelic variants of (A') and the complements of (A') or their allelic variants; (b) bacterial or phage artificial chromosomes and cosmid clones containing functional genes, or the chromosome region containing them, corresponding to (A') for use as gene transfer vehicles; (c) nucleic acid sequences containing part of (A) sufficiently long to hybridize with (A); (d) expression cassette (EC) comprising (A), or their fragments, plus control and regulatory sequences; (e) DNA fragments containing a gene isolated using (A); (f) host cells containing (A) as a heterologous component; (g) recombinant production of polypeptides (B), or their fragments, by culturing cells of (f); (h) antibody (Ab) directed against (B), or its fragments, encoded by (A); (j) 386 partial polypeptide sequences, all reproduced, and sequences having at least 80% homology with them; (k) pharmaceutical composition containing at least one of these partial sequences; and (l) genomic genes, their promoters, enhancers, silencers, exon or intron structures, or splice variants obtained using (A).
